0

データベースに Neo4j サーバーを使用しようとしていますが、php コードから接続しようとしています。WAMPSERVER 2.0でphpを実行しており、Apacheサーバー2.2.11を実行しています。正確に何をどのようにインストールするのか教えてください。ありがとうございました

4

2 に答える 2

1

最初にここから Neo4j、つまりコミュニティ バージョンをダウンロードし、通常の Windows インストール ルーチンに従います。注意が必要な部分は、php からサーバーにアクセスすることです。ここでは、開始するための簡単な例を示します。PS //これを試す前に、neo4jサーバーが実行されていることを確認してください。

$data=array("query" => "Match (n) RETURN n",
"params" => array ());

$data=json_encode($data);
$curl = curl_init();
curl_setopt($curl, CURLOPT_URL, 'http://localhost:7474/db/data/cypher/');
curl_setopt($curl, CURLOPT_RETURNTRANSFER, 1);
curl_setopt($curl,CURLOPT_HTTPHEADER,array('Accept: application/json; charset=UTF-8','Content-Type: application/json','Content-Length: ' . strlen($data),'X-Stream: true'));
curl_setopt($curl, CURLOPT_CUSTOMREQUEST, "POST");                                                                     
curl_setopt($curl, CURLOPT_POSTFIELDS,$data);
$result1 = curl_exec($curl);
//echo $result1;
curl_close($curl);

$result=json_decode($result1,TRUE);
var_dump ($result);
于 2014-08-21T13:13:56.663 に答える